Talent Selection Committee
Current Mandate: This Committee reviews and provides recommendations on the selection of ‘export-ready’ artists/acts for CIMA’s Canadian Blast Showcases, both domestically and internationally. The Committee meets at the call of the Chair.

CRITERIA for Export Ready Canadian Acts

 

The following lists the criteria applied to candidates for inclusion in Canadian Blast Showcases:


a)    Artist/Band must be based in Canada and be Canadians or landed immigrants;

b)    Artist/Band must meet submission dates and requirements of hosting event (i.e. SXSW, CMJ, The Great Escape), as the Festivals choose the acts/bands to perform;

c)    Artist/Band should have a current album or digital release (within 18 months);

d)    Artist/Band should have an export marketing strategy which targets the particular market or an overall international marketing strategy;

e)     Artist/Band must be “export ready” and have a Canadian based team (one of: Label, Management, Publishing Company, Agent, etc.) to maximize their showcase appearance;

f)    In some instances, Canadian Regional/Provincial and Music Genre representation may be considered;

g)    In some cases, CIMA partners/sponsors may require specific parameters that must be considered by the Talent Committee;

h)      Artist/Band that has previously performed at a CIMA-organized Canadian Blast major event (SXSW, CMJ, MIDEM, etc.) may not be considered to allow for other Canadian artists/bands to have the opportunity;

i)     Artist/Band is solely responsible for completing their US/UK/International Visa application paperwork.

j)    Each chosen artist must have a business representative attend the Canadian Blast event to participate in any B2B sessions and liaise with the International business representation/VIPs in attendance.
